what is the difference between impulse and reaction turbines ?
Answer Posted / karthick
impulse turbine works on the principle of impulse ie., a
force acting for a short period of time and the fluid flows
across the vane but reaction turbine works on recative
forces i.e., due to force of the high velocity fluid, the
vane tends to rotate in the opposite direction e.g the lawn
sprinkler works on reative forces
